Pilgrim Monument Lighting Next Week

 

PROVINCETOWN – The annual lighting of the Pilgrim Monument next Wednesday on the traditional day for the celebration, the day before Thanksgiving.

The lighting commemorates the first landing of the Pilgrims in the New World in 1620.

Candy Collins-Boden will “flip the switch.” She’s the executive director of the Provincetown Chamber of Commerce and is retiring after 44 years at the chamber.

The lights include 19 strands of lights draped from top to bottom of the 252 foot monument, there are over 3,000 lights and the five strands represent the five weeks that the Pilgrims spent in Provincetown before moving on to Plymouth.

The celebration gets underway at 5 pm on Wednesday, November 21st.
